    This is how I caught him. I got my Scyther to use False Swipe on Mesprit until it was on 1 HP. I got my Gengar to use Hypnosis. And then on the next battle I got Wobuffet and caught him

    It took me like 20 tries :D

    It's a generally good idea to have a faster Pokémon on your team, and one that knows something that can put Mesprit to sleep.
    Once it's asleep, throw balls at it.

    Easiest way: Master Ball or Wobbufet nuff said

    Frustrating way: Golbat/Crobat with Mean Look at probably the same level as Mesprit, takes time with Quick Ball
